Le belle aged

JENNIFER Aniston — who has idolized youth as much as anyone else in Hollywood has — wishes people would stop idolizing youth already! The “Friends” star, 54, told British Vogue that the phrase “You look great for your age” should be “You look great — period.” “It drives me bananas. I can’t stand it,” she said. “That’s a habit of society that we have these markers like, ‘Well you’re at that stage, so for your age . . .’ I don’t even understand what it means.” The Emmy winner added, “I’m in better shape than I was in my 20s. I feel better in my mind, body and spirit.” Meanwhile, she’s long been open about getting age-reversing treatments like Botox and fillers. Where do people get these ideas about the desirability of youthfulness!
